Eagles offensive tackle Jason Peters exited practice early Friday because of an Achilles tendon/ankle injury, but the left tackle said he plans on playing Sunday night it Atlanta according to Jeff McLane of the the Philadelphia Inquirer.
“Nothing looks to be too serious, so they’re going to check it out and see how he’s doing,” Eagles coach Andy Reid said. “He seems to be doing well now.”
Peters was listed as questionable on the official injury report. If Peters can’t go, King Dunlap would be expected to fill his spot.
